Defining Ingredient Transparency in the Supplement Industry

Ingredient transparency in the supplement space extends far beyond basic label compliance—it is a comprehensive commitment to sharing clear, accurate, and accessible information about every component of a product, from active ingredients and their sources to excipients, manufacturing processes, and testing protocols. In 2026, this definition has expanded to meet evolving consumer literacy, with buyers expecting information that is not just listed, but explained—free from jargon, vague terminology, or hidden details. This standard applies to all aspects of supplement formulation, from the geographic origin of raw materials to the methods used to verify purity and consistency. At Nutribota, we define ingredient transparency as a core brand value, not just a marketing practice: it means creating a direct line of communication between the brand and the consumer, where every product detail is available, verifiable, and easy to understand.

Core Components of 2026 Ingredient Transparency (Consumer Demands)
  • Clear, jargon-free labeling: Supplement labels that avoid technical shorthand, ambiguous terms, or overly complex formulations; simple language that clearly identifies every active and inactive ingredient.
  • Traceable ingredient sources: Explicit information about the geographic origin of raw materials, including farm, region, or supplier details for key ingredients—with verifiable sourcing records.
  • Visual storytelling: Bright, high-contrast visuals, bold iconography, and infographics that simplify complex information (e.g., sourcing maps, formulation breakdowns) for quick, easy understanding.
  • Accessible product data: Beyond the label—digital resources (websites, QR codes) that provide extended details on testing, manufacturing, and ingredient quality for consumers who want to dive deeper.
  • Honest formulation disclosure: No “proprietary blends” that obscure ingredient dosages; full disclosure of the exact amount of each active ingredient in every serving.
  • Testing and quality verification: Clear information about third-party testing, purity screenings, and quality control processes—including access to test results for interested consumers.
  • Simplified comparison tools: Brand-led resources that make it easy to compare product formulations, ingredient sources, and testing protocols across a brand’s lineup (and against competitors).

The Driving Forces Behind the 2026 Ingredient Transparency Trend

Every major wellness industry trend is rooted in broader cultural, technological, and consumer behavior shifts—and the 2026 focus on ingredient transparency is no exception. This movement is not a fleeting marketing trend, but a response to years of evolving consumer expectations, increased nutritional literacy, and a growing desire for accountability from wellness brands. Several key factors have converged to make ingredient transparency the defining trend of 2026, turning a nice-to-have brand feature into a must-have for consumers across all demographic and wellness interest groups. At Nutribota, we track these industry and consumer shifts closely, using data-driven insights to shape our formulation and communication practices—ensuring we align with what modern supplement buyers actually want and need from the brands they trust.

5 Core Drivers of the 2026 Ingredient Transparency Movement
  • Rising consumer nutritional literacy: Modern buyers have greater access to nutritional science education than ever before, via social media, industry blogs, and academic resources—they understand supplement ingredients and want to verify what they are consuming.
  • Demands for brand accountability: In an era of increased scrutiny of the wellness industry, consumers are holding brands to higher standards of honesty and transparency; vague labeling or hidden formulation details are no longer acceptable.
  • Technological accessibility: QR codes, mobile-friendly brand websites, and digital product libraries make it easy for brands to share extended ingredient information—and for consumers to access it, anytime and anywhere.
  • Personalized wellness goals: As consumers move toward more personalized supplement and wellness routines, they need clear ingredient information to align products with their individual preferences, dietary needs, and lifestyle choices.
  • Shift to “intentional consumption”: The broader cultural move toward intentional, mindful consumption has extended to supplements; buyers no longer purchase products based solely on marketing, but on a clear understanding of what they contain and why.

These drivers are not isolated—they work together to create a consumer base that is more informed, more discerning, and more demanding of transparency than ever before. For the supplement industry, this means that ingredient transparency is no longer a competitive advantage, but a baseline requirement for success in 2026 and beyond. How the Wellness Industry is Embracing 2026’s Ingredient Transparency Standard

The supplement and wellness industry is responding to the 2026 ingredient transparency trend with meaningful, industry-wide changes to how products are labeled, formulated, and marketed. Gone are the days of vague “clean label” claims or generic sourcing language—today’s leading brands are implementing concrete, verifiable transparency practices that meet consumers where they are, with the information they demand. This industry shift is characterized by a move from performative transparency (superficial label changes for marketing) to authentic transparency (comprehensive, brand-wide commitments to open communication and verifiable product details). In 2026, the most trusted wellness brands are those that make transparency a part of their core identity, not just a feature of their product packaging. 2026 Industry Transparency Practices: What Leading Brands Are Doing
  • QR code integration: Product labels with scannable QR codes that link directly to digital product pages, featuring extended ingredient sourcing, testing results, and formulation details.
  • Bold, visual labeling: High-contrast, easy-to-read labels with simple icons (e.g., a “sourced from” map pin, a “third-party tested” checkmark) that highlight key transparency details at a glance.
  • Public testing databases: Brand-hosted online databases of third-party test results, available to all consumers—no account or purchase required—for full product verifiability.
  • Sourcing storytelling: Brand content (blogs, social media, video) that shares the story behind key ingredients, including supplier partnerships, farming practices, and quality control measures.
  • Simplified formulation pages: Brand websites with dedicated product pages that break down formulations into plain language, explaining each ingredient and its role in the product—no jargon.
  • Transparent excipient disclosure: Full disclosure of all inactive ingredients (excipients) and their purposes, addressing consumer concerns about unnecessary additives or fillers.
  • Consumer-focused comparison guides: Free, downloadable guides that compare a brand’s products by ingredient, sourcing, and testing—designed to help consumers make informed choices, not just drive sales.
